824impl<'a> SharedPrefixPlan<'a> {
825 fn try_new(variants: &[&'a VariantPlan], is_last: bool) -> Option<Self> {
826 if variants.len() < 2 {
827 return None;
828 }
829 // All variants must start with the same non-atom first field type.
830 let first_field = variants[0].fields.first()?;
831 if first_field.atom.is_some() {
832 return None;
833 }
834 let first_ty = &first_field.ty;
835 let prefix_ty_str = quote!(#first_ty).to_string();
836 let all_share_prefix = variants.iter().all(|v| {
837 v.fields.first().is_some_and(|f| {
838 let ty = &f.ty;
839 f.atom.is_none() && quote!(#ty).to_string() == prefix_ty_str
840 })
841 });
842 if !all_share_prefix {
843 return None;
844 }
845 let mut atom_variants = Vec::new();
846 let mut bare_variant = None;
847 for v in variants {
848 match v.fields.as_slice() {
849 [_prefix] => {
850 if bare_variant.is_some() {
851 return None; // two bare variants — ambiguous
852 }
853 bare_variant = Some(*v);
854 }
855 [_prefix, second] if second.atom.is_some() => {
856 atom_variants.push(*v);
857 }
858 _ => return None, // more complex structure — don't handle here
859 }
860 }
861 // Need at least one atom variant for this to be useful.
862 if atom_variants.is_empty() {
863 return None;
864 }
865 Some(Self { prefix_ty: first_field.ty.clone(), atom_variants, bare_variant, is_last })
866 }
867}
